Transaction cc9ca277caa66036b384188c8dea5f88ec35434aa1cc0fb1521471bd599a6d5e
1 Input
1 Output
-
cc9ca277caa66036b384188c8dea5f88ec35434aa1cc0fb1521471bd599a6d5e:0
- value
- 18507527
- script pubkey
- OP_0 OP_PUSHBYTES_32 de4d27e40f86a2a5a20c21306d63ced4a4abc6a0a7492ecb15bbe07712f96d98
- address
- bc1qmexj0eq0s632tgsvyycx6c7w6jj2h34q5ayjajc4h0s8wyhedkvq3avdrw